When people talk about discrimination, race and gender come to mind. However, being discriminated on your beliefs is something I have personally encountered. I am a proud atheist, and don't believe in the existence of god or anything like that. I am Indian and therefore, I don’t believe in my religion either.

But being friends with a bunch of girls who are god-devotees can be difficult. We're still friends, but whenever the topic of god comes up its like world war 3 - sort of. The thing about atheists is that, we don't really care. I mean we don't go up to everyone telling them that god doesn't exist - join the movement. We do the complete opposite, and mind our own business and continue with our beliefs. And still atheists are looked down upon, and why? Just because we don't believe in god doesn't mean that we aren't human who don't have value, morals and emotions.

Another profoundly stupid misconception is that if you’re an atheist that means you are on science’s side. And hey, maybe some atheists do believe in science and there is nothing wrong with that. But some of us, don’t really care about science or religion, and yet are simply living our lives and trying to make our way through.

Now, let’s go into some of the responses of theists. Whenever me and my friends have a discussion about god, they always say that watch god will know you didn’t love him. They also say that god tells us to do this this, and not to do this this, and thus, this and this will happen when you are with me in heaven. Ok first of all, does god come and chat with u while you’re brushing your teeth? I thought so. So please, if you are trying to have a discussion with me, than do not say god said this cuz first of all I think you are a bit dillusional. Now if you say, that in our holy book this and this is said, and sure I will take that in because as an Indian I have a holy book, so do Muslims and Christians and probably more. And also, just because I don’t believe in god means I’m going to hell before I pay my sins? Really god, that’s some anger problems you have. I mean think about it, theists say that god loves every human being no matter their race gender or religion, right. So if we put this in human standards, if you really love someone (think about a family member that you cherish, for me my mom) than can u possibly send them to a place where they will be tortured with fire and what not for not believing in you? Does that makes any sense, - that answer is no.

I am, actually sick and tired of the constant discussions where everyone tries to prove me wrong. Like for instance, I’m in my English class talking to my group about god and they don’t mind because they are theists but they value my opinion a little. But a girl sitting near us heard me remark for not believing in god, and she went off. Her name was Fatima and frankly I never liked her. But for her to go on and on about how much proof there is and blah blah, made me like her even less. I DO NOT need explanations, I believe in what I believe and nothing can change it? Than why, please do explain, do people come and give me lectures when I really don’t care? I mean do I go to you god lovers and blab about how there is no god, no I don’t. Because I value their opinion.

To end this article, I just want to say that not all theists are like that. I know a lot of people go believe in god who don’t mind my belief and do not come up and say to me that you will go to hell. We respect each other because we both know that it’s all about faith. Religion isn’t a proven discovery. Both theists and atheists do only one thing – believe. I believe there is no god, theists believe there is god. To argue is completely absurd because neither or can win without proof. And the thing is there is no proof. And now theists might say they have their holy book, but books aside they cannot be reliable. This controversy can go on and on, but the point is it’s all a matter of faith. We should all learn to love each other as humans, not hate for different opinions.
